Chris D Leroy
48 years old

Mesa, Arizona, 85204

Possible Match for Chris Leroy in Mesa, AZ

Our top match for Chris Leroy lives on E Hampton Ave in Mesa, Arizona and may have previously resided on S Alma School Rd Apt 345 in Mesa, Arizona. Chris is 48 years of age and may be related to Charles Leroy, Thomas Leroy and Shelley Leroy. Run a full report on this result to get more details on Chris.